Milling and processing IRRI Rice Knowledge Bank

The basic objective of a rice milling system is to remove the husk and the bran layers, and produce an edible, white rice kernel that is sufficiently milled and free of impurities. Rice milling quality ScienceDirect

The calculation of the three milling quality parameters, BRR, MRR, and HRR are given here, which are based on total rough rice weight: BRR (%) = Weight of brown rice/Weight of rough rice × 100. MRR (%) = Weight of total milled rice/Weight of rough rice × 100. HRR (%) = Weight of head rice/Weight of rough rice × 100. Degree of milling (DOM) 6. Response of grain-filling rate and grain quality of mid-season

Conclusion Nitrogen application improved rice milling, appearance and cooking quality by decreasing amylose content and increasing protein content. Moreover, the improvement of rice quality was mainly attributed to the prolonged effective duration of inferior grain filling and the subsequent increase in its grain weight. Rice wastes for green production and sustainable

Rice bran is the byproduct of paddy rice milling. After harvesting from the rice fields, paddy rice is collect for further handling and transportation (Gul et al., 2015).
